当前位置: 首页>>代码示例>>Java>>正文


Java WizardNewFileCreationPage.setTitle方法代码示例

本文整理汇总了Java中org.eclipse.ui.dialogs.WizardNewFileCreationPage.setTitle方法的典型用法代码示例。如果您正苦于以下问题:Java WizardNewFileCreationPage.setTitle方法的具体用法?Java WizardNewFileCreationPage.setTitle怎么用?Java WizardNewFileCreationPage.setTitle使用的例子?那么,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在org.eclipse.ui.dialogs.WizardNewFileCreationPage的用法示例。


在下文中一共展示了WizardNewFileCreationPage.setTitle方法的10个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。

示例1: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
@Override
public void addPages() {
	super.addPages();
	String fileExtension = fileExtensions.split("\\s*,\\s*")[0];
	mainPage = new WizardNewFileCreationPage("New File Page", getSelection()) {
		@Override
		protected InputStream getInitialContents() {
			NewFileTemplate template = new NewFileTemplate(this.getFileName().replace("."+fileExtension, ""), solidityVersion);
			
			return new StringInputStream(template.generate().toString());
		}
	};
	mainPage.setTitle("Solidity File");
	mainPage.setFileName("my_contract");
	mainPage.setFileExtension(fileExtension);
	addPage(mainPage);
}
 
开发者ID:Yakindu,项目名称:solidity-ide,代码行数:18,代码来源:NewFileWizard.java

示例2: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
@Override
public void addPages() {
    super.addPages();
    page = new WizardNewFileCreationPage(getPageName(), selection) {
        @Override
        protected void createAdvancedControls(Composite parent) {}

        @Override
        protected IStatus validateLinkedResource() {
            return Status.OK_STATUS;
        }
    };
    page.setImageDescriptor(RoboVMPlugin.getDefault().getImageRegistry()
            .getDescriptor(getPageBanner()));
    page.setTitle(getPageTitle());
    page.setDescription(getPageDescription());
    addPage(page);
}
 
开发者ID:robovm,项目名称:robovm-eclipse,代码行数:19,代码来源:AbstractNewXcodeFileWizard.java

示例3: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
/**
 * The wizard is composed of two pages
 */
@Override
public void addPages() {
  viewContainerFolderSelectionPage =
      new WizardNewFileCreationPage(Messages.getString("VirtualModelFileWizard.Page.Name"), //$NON-NLS-1$
                                    selection);
  viewContainerFolderSelectionPage
      .setImageDescriptor(EmfViewsUIPlugin.getImageDescriptor("VirtualModelWizard.png")); //$NON-NLS-1$

  viewContainerFolderSelectionPage.setTitle(Messages.getString("VirtualModelFileWizard.Title")); //$NON-NLS-1$
  viewContainerFolderSelectionPage
      .setDescription(Messages.getString("VirtualModelFileWizard.Page.Description")); //$NON-NLS-1$
  viewContainerFolderSelectionPage.setFileExtension("eview"); //$NON-NLS-1$
  addPage(viewContainerFolderSelectionPage);
  String viewpoint = virtualMetamodel.getFullPath().makeRelative().toString();
  createViewScreen = new CreateViewScreen(viewpoint);

  addPage(createViewScreen);
}
 
开发者ID:atlanmod,项目名称:emfviews,代码行数:22,代码来源:CreateViewWizard.java

示例4: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
/**
 * The wizard is composed of two pages
 */
@Override
public void addPages() {
  simplePage =
      new WizardNewFileCreationPage(Messages.getString("VirtualMetamodelFileWizard.Page.Name"), //$NON-NLS-1$
                                    selection);
  simplePage.setImageDescriptor(EmfViewsUIPlugin.getImageDescriptor("VirtualModelWizard.png")); //$NON-NLS-1$

  simplePage.setTitle(Messages.getString("VirtualMetamodelFileWizard.Title")); //$NON-NLS-1$
  simplePage.setDescription(Messages.getString("VirtualModelFileWizard.Page.Description")); //$NON-NLS-1$
  simplePage.setFileExtension("eviewpoint"); //$NON-NLS-1$
  addPage(simplePage);

  advancedPage = new CreateViewpointScreen(selection);
  addPage(advancedPage);

  attSelectionPage = new AttributesSelectionPage();
  addPage(attSelectionPage);

}
 
开发者ID:atlanmod,项目名称:emfviews,代码行数:23,代码来源:CreateViewpointWizard.java

示例5: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
public void addPages() {
	for (Iterator<DataSource> it = activeSources.iterator();it.hasNext();)
	{
		DataSource ds = it.next();
		WizardNewFileCreationPage destinationPage = 
			new WizardNewFileCreationPage("FilePage", new StructuredSelection());
		String pageTitle = "Choose a new file to store the result of translation from data source "
			+ ds.instanceURIString();
		destinationPage.setFileExtension(resultExtension);
		if (isXSLTGeneration) 
		{
			pageTitle = "Choose a new file to store generated XSLT to translate from mapped source "
				+ ds.mappingSetURIString();
			destinationPage.setFileExtension("xsl");				
		}
		destinationPage.setTitle(pageTitle);
		addPage(destinationPage);	
		pages.add(destinationPage);
	}
}
 
开发者ID:openmapsoftware,项目名称:mappingtools,代码行数:21,代码来源:TranslateDestinationWizard.java

示例6: init

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
@Override
public void init(IWorkbench workbench, IStructuredSelection selection) {
	page=new WizardNewFileCreationPage("选择存储目录",selection);
	page.setFileName("process.jpdl.xml");
	page.setTitle("流程模版存储目录选择");
	page.setDescription("选择新建的流程模版文件存放目录");
	this.addPage(page);
}
 
开发者ID:bsteker,项目名称:bdf2,代码行数:9,代码来源:NewProcessWizard.java

示例7: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
@Override
public void addPages() {
	mainPage = new WizardNewFileCreationPage("newFilePage1", getSelection());//$NON-NLS-1$
	mainPage.setTitle("New Solution");
	mainPage.setDescription("Create a new marketplace solution. The file name must end with \".mps\".");
	addPage(mainPage);
}
 
开发者ID:Itema-as,项目名称:dawn-marketplace-server,代码行数:8,代码来源:NewMarketplaceSolutionWizard.java

示例8: addContentP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
@Override
public void addContentPages() {
       wizardNewFileCreationPage = new WizardNewFileCreationPage("newPlanFilePage1", getSelection());//$NON-NLS-1$
       wizardNewFileCreationPage.setTitle(getTranslatableName());
       wizardNewFileCreationPage.setFileExtension("plan");
       wizardNewFileCreationPage.setDescription(getDescription()); 
       
       temporalNewPlanWizardPage = new TemporalNewPlanWizardPage();
       temporalNewPlanWizardPage.setTitle(getTranslatableName());
       temporalNewPlanWizardPage.setDescription(getDescription());
       // descriptions is set in page
                     
       addPage(wizardNewFileCreationPage);
       addPage(temporalNewPlanWizardPage);
   }
 
开发者ID:nasa,项目名称:OpenSPIFe,代码行数:16,代码来源:NewPlanResourceWizard.java

示例9: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
@Override
public void addPages() {
        IStructuredSelection projectSelectionFromModulePath = getProjectSelection();
        mainPage = new WizardNewFileCreationPage("Create new Rust file", projectSelectionFromModulePath);
        mainPage.setTitle("Create new Rust file");
        mainPage.setFileExtension("rs");
        mainPage.setDescription("Create a new Rust file");
        addPage(mainPage);
}
 
开发者ID:peq,项目名称:rustyeclipse,代码行数:10,代码来源:NewPackageWizard.java

示例10: addPages

import org.eclipse.ui.dialogs.WizardNewFileCreationPage; //导入方法依赖的package包/类
public void addPages() {
	savedViewFileCreationPage = 
		new WizardNewFileCreationPage("FilePage", new StructuredSelection());
	savedViewFileCreationPage.setTitle(pageTitle);
	addPage(savedViewFileCreationPage);
}
 
开发者ID:openmapsoftware,项目名称:mappingtools,代码行数:7,代码来源:FileSaverWizard.java


注:本文中的org.eclipse.ui.dialogs.WizardNewFileCreationPage.setTitle方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。